class DeepgramSTTSettings(STTSettings):
"""Settings for the Deepgram STT service.
Some commonly used ``LiveOptions`` fields are declared as top-level
fields here so they can be updated individually via
``STTUpdateSettingsFrame``. Any *additional* ``LiveOptions`` fields
(e.g. ``filler_words``, ``diarize``, ``utterance_end_ms``) can be
passed through the ``extra`` dict — they will be forwarded to
``LiveOptions`` when the WebSocket connection is (re)established.
This keeps the settings class future-proof: new Deepgram features work
without code changes on the Pipecat side.
Parameters:
live_options: Deepgram ``LiveOptions`` for detailed configuration.
encoding: Audio encoding format (e.g. ``"linear16"``).
channels: Number of audio channels.
interim_results: Whether to return interim transcription results.
smart_format: Whether to enable Deepgram smart formatting.
punctuate: Whether to add punctuation to transcripts.
profanity_filter: Whether to filter profanity from transcripts.
vad_events: Whether to enable Deepgram VAD events (deprecated).
"""
live_options: LiveOptions | _NotGiven = field(default_factory=lambda: NOT_GIVEN)
encoding: str | None | _NotGiven = field(default_factory=lambda: NOT_GIVEN)
channels: int | None | _NotGiven = field(default_factory=lambda: NOT_GIVEN)
interim_results: bool | None | _NotGiven = field(default_factory=lambda: NOT_GIVEN)
smart_format: bool | None | _NotGiven = field(default_factory=lambda: NOT_GIVEN)
punctuate: bool | None | _NotGiven = field(default_factory=lambda: NOT_GIVEN)
profanity_filter: bool | None | _NotGiven = field(default_factory=lambda: NOT_GIVEN)
vad_events: bool | None | _NotGiven = field(default_factory=lambda: NOT_GIVEN)

def _build_live_options(self) -> LiveOptions:
"""Build a ``LiveOptions`` from flat settings fields, sample rate, and extras.
Returns:
A fully-populated ``LiveOptions`` ready for the Deepgram SDK.
"""
valid_kwargs = set(inspect.signature(LiveOptions.__init__).parameters) - {"self"}
# Start with extras that are valid LiveOptions kwargs.
opts: dict[str, Any] = {k: v for k, v in self._settings.extra.items() if k in valid_kwargs}
# Override with flat settings fields (these take precedence).
s = self._settings
opts.update(
{
"model": s.model,
"language": s.language,
"encoding": s.encoding,
"channels": s.channels,
"interim_results": s.interim_results,
"smart_format": s.smart_format,
"punctuate": s.punctuate,
"profanity_filter": s.profanity_filter,
"vad_events": s.vad_events,
"sample_rate": self.sample_rate,
}
)
return LiveOptions(**opts)
